The New England Patriots have swiftly reshaped their 53-man roster, making significant moves by claiming two new players off waivers while parting ways with others, signaling a strategic shift as the season approaches. These crucial Patriots Roster adjustments aim to bolster key positions and optimize the team’s overall depth.

Among the new additions is quarterback Tommy DeVito, formerly of the New York Giants, brought in to fortify the depth behind starter Drake Maye and primary backup Joshua Dobbs. DeVito’s unexpected 2023 rookie season saw him start six games, including a memorable victory against the Patriots, providing him with valuable NFL experience that could prove beneficial to the Patriots Depth Chart.

Despite entering the league as an undrafted free agent, DeVito has demonstrated a capacity to operate efficiently within offensive schemes, exhibit pocket awareness, and make prudent decisions with the football. While physical limitations might cap his long-term ceiling, his acquisition as a third-string quarterback represents a low-risk, high-reward move, with his modest, non-guaranteed contract running through 2025, a prime example of strategic NFL Waiver Claims.

Complementing the quarterback depth, the Patriots also secured cornerback Charles Woods from the Los Angeles Rams via waivers. Woods, an undrafted rookie from SMU, primarily contributed on special teams during his initial NFL season, seeing action across five different units and recording a tackle in 167 special teams snaps, showcasing his immediate utility.

Although Woods’ defensive snaps were limited to just 13 as a rookie, his versatility as a cornerback, having lined up both wide and in the slot during his preseason appearances, suggests potential. He provides an additional layer of depth to the Patriots’ cornerback room, which now totals six players, and his special teams prowess is particularly noteworthy, potentially filling a similar gunner role previously occupied by Javon Baker.

The roster adjustments notably include the departure of wide receiver Javon Baker, a 2023 fourth-round draft pick. While Baker initially secured a spot due to his special teams contributions, his release, alongside Kendrick Bourne’s, has streamlined the wide receiver group to six players, reflecting the dynamic nature of the Patriots Roster.

These latest moves further highlight the ongoing evolution of the Patriots’ roster, particularly concerning their recent draft classes. With only three of the eight 2024 draft selections making the initial 53-man roster, and some already on injured reserve, the team’s reliance on NFL Waiver Claims underscores a proactive strategy to optimize talent and financial flexibility, especially in key depth positions like quarterback and special teams. The overall strategy appears to be building a competitive roster with an eye on both immediate needs and future cap health for the New England Patriots Depth Chart.
